#2eb4eb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2eb4eb is composed of 18% red, 70.6%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.4% cyan, 23.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 197.5 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 55.1%. #2eb4eb color hex could be obtained by blending #5cffff with #0069d7.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

#2eb4eb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2eb4eb has RGB values of R:46, G:180, B:235 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 3060971.

Shades and Tints of #2eb4eb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010406 is the darkest color, while #f3fb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2eb4eb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868f93 is the less saturated color, while #1cbbfd is the most saturated one.
